Poorly Managed
I am a current resident at Providence Place in Salem, Oregon. I would not recommend this residence for anyone who is social, friendly, or energetic. There are few activities, and much tension between adversaries that apparently has carried on for years and adversely affects new people who wish to remain neutral in the face of individual power struggles.
The management is weak and biased. Mountains of paperwork appear on our doors weekly and monthly, but the endless rules and regulations are not... fairly enforced.
I find it quite depressing to live in what on the exterior appears to be well maintained as a low-income housing property, but is dreary, reclusive and discriminatory on the inside.
There is a vacant overgrown lot immediately behind this building which is unsafe and unsanitary - clearly in violation of county regulations. Management will not address this problem, so residents have - with no results. The neighborhood in general could be described as undesirable.
